A technology solutions provider in the UK is seeking a Low-Code Developer to create sophisticated internal systems and automate workflows. This role involves using platforms like Retool and leveraging SQL for data management. The ideal candidate has a proven background in low-code development and an understanding of building effective user interfaces. The position offers remote work flexibility across the UK, with occasional in-person meetings for collaboration.
